what is the differance between the Hilux and the tacoma? are they actually diffrent cars, or are they just rebadged for diffrent markets?
>>
File: 2013_02.jpg (105KB, 869x652px) Image search: [Google]
2013_02.jpg
105KB, 869x652px
>>13877342
Meanwhile the rest of the world only tows lawn mowers with their trucks.
>>
>>13878247
They are pretty much rebadged.

The Hilux has diesel engine options that will never be reliable here because of the EPA.

The Hilux has higher tow/payload ratings, because the US is sue happy, and they know people are going to overload their truck.

>>13878090

The last real Mazda truck was sold here in the early 90s.

Following that they were basically rebadged USDM Ford Rangers and were discontinued in 2009.

It would be nice to have the global version but I don't think anyone here is willing to pay F-150 prices for them.
